DEEP SPACE NINE: "Return to Grace" - 12/07/95 - ACT THREE 27.
24 CONTINUED: (2)
DUKAT
You judge me too harshly, Major.
Maybe I am seeking to regain my
former position -- one which I
earned through hard work,
dedication and sacrifice. But
redemption is not my sole
motivation...
(sincerely)
I care about my people and I don't
intend to allow the Klingons to
get away with murdering them.
(a beat)
I'm a much more complicated man
than you give me credit for.
KIRA
If that's true, then I suppose I
prefer simpler men.
DUKAT
(ratty)
Like Shakaar. It amazes me how a
woman as intelligent and
sophisticated as you could be
attracted to such a lumbering,
simplistic field hand. I mean,
what could the two of you possibly
talk about?
KIRA
That lumbering field hand is the
First Minister of Bajor. And he
knows more about how to talk to me
than you ever will.
DUKAT
How can you be so sure? After
all, you don't know me well enough
to make a comparison.
KIRA
I don't want to know you well
enough. And if you want to keep
working with me, I suggest you
stick to business.
DUKAT
Forgive me, major. I meant no
harm. I was just making
conversation.
(back to work)
Damar, set another target.
